BROWNSVILLE, TEXAS -- Brownsville police had a strange case on their hands Monday.

They arrested a grandmother accused of driving drunk with her 2-year-old grandchild in the back seat of the car.

Police said 52-year-old Maria Dolores Ruiz was weaving in and out of traffic on Boca Chica Boulevard when another driver noticed Ruiz almost falling asleep at the wheel.

Police said the man called 911, made Ruiz pull over into a parking lot and waited until they arrived.

"She was highly intoxicated," said Brownsville Sgt. Jimmy Manrrique.  "She couldn't do a field sobriety test, and at that point, she was arrested for driving while intoxicated."

Ruiz was also charged with endangering a child.

The child was unharmed and taken to his mother.
